LCRA is seeking a Transmission Construction and Maintenance Crew Lead for our Heavy Maintenance Team in Marble Falls! At a lead level, you will be responsible for coordinating the activities of skilled craft personnel working in and around high voltage equipment in a power plant, substation, or transmission line environment. You will monitor day to day operations of personnel and assigned work area. Our mission is to improve the lives of Central Texans and our teams are dedicated to service with safety focus as top priority. If you are ready to step up and lead, apply today!

You will be trusted to:

- Provide on-site leadership for all crewmembers performing duties for Transmission construction and maintenance projects, in the absence of a supervisor
- Direct and provide technical support, relative to project installations, system priorities, and operating decisions during normal and emergency situations for both internal and external resources.
- Perform functional and calibration tests on equipment in assigned areas. Maintain logs, files and reports to document dates and nature of work performed and other information such as equipment type, location, technical manuals, schematics, test reports and maintenance records. Provide for the evaluation, purchase, repair and calibration of test equipment for areas of responsibility.
- Travel independently or with a small crew to various locations (substations, power plants, water systems, etc.) as scheduled with some weekends, holidays and non-standard hours
- Complete complex and detailed repairs, installation and maintenance of equipment in assigned area, which require extensive knowledge and experience. Perform final test, verify proper operation and release equipment for service

You qualify with:

- Seven or more years of experience in electrical or mechanical equipment installation, maintenance or repair in a high-voltage environment or transmission line installation, maintenance or repair. A degree(s) in electrical power theory, electronics, instrumentation, controls, industrial or mechanical maintenance or relevant field may be substituted per LCRA guidelines for certain years of experience.
- Class A Texas commercial driver’s license
